    Arteries in Systemic Circulation The main artery of the systemic circulation is the aorta. It is attached to the left ventricle of the heart and carries oxygenated blood. The aorta branches into arteries of the body that go to different organs and body regions.

    Are veins part of the systemic circuit?

    Systemic circulation flows through arteries, then arterioles, then capillaries where gas exchange occurs to tissues. Blood is then returned to the heart through venules and veins, which merge into the superior and inferior vena cavae and empty into the right atrium to complete the circuit.

    What are the two major systemic veins?

    The superior and inferior vena cava are collectively called the venae cavae. The venae cavae, along with the aorta, are the great vessels involved in systemic circulation. These veins return deoxygenated blood from the body into the heart, emptying it into the right atrium.

    What are systemic veins?

    In human anatomy, the systemic venous system refers to veins that drain into the right atrium without passing through two vascular beds (i.e. they originate from a set of capillaries and do not pass through a second set of capillaries before reaching the right side of the heart.

    What are major arteries?

    By definition, an artery is a vessel that conducts blood from the heart to the periphery. All arteries carry oxygenated blood–except for the pulmonary artery. The largest artery in the body is the aorta and it is divided into four parts: ascending aorta, aortic arch, thoracic aorta, and abdominal aorta.

    What are the three systemic veins?

    The systemic veins may be arranged into three groups: (1) The veins of the heart. (2) The veins of the upper extremities, head, neck, and thorax, which end in the superior vena cava. (3) The veins of the lower extremities, abdomen, and pelvis, which end in the inferior vena cava.

    What are the three major arteries in the human body?

    Three major arteries, which carry blood to the head and upper limbs, originate from the aortic arch: the brachiocephalic artery, the left common carotid artery, and the left subclavian artery (figure 13.7b).

    What are the major systemic veins in the heart?

    Major Systemic Veins. The capillaries, where the gaseous exchange occurs, merge into venules and these converge to form larger and larger veins until the blood reaches either the superior vena cava or inferior vena cava, which drain into the right atrium.
